Supramolecular ionic organocatalysts and a metal-based catalyst were investigated in the ring-opening of epoxides by amines, without any artifice to enhance conversion (i.e., solvophobic effect, extended reaction time, heating, excess of amine, high catalyst loading). Different beta-amino-alcohols were obtained in satisfying conversion (50-80%) in 24 h, under mild conditions. (C) 2014 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
